Si–C–N–Fe nanostructured ceramics from inorganic polymer precursors obtained by plasma polymerization
Multicomponent powders based on SiCN and SiCN containing iron systems are of great interest as starting materials for sintering advanced ceramics and composites with improved properties for high temperature applications. We report a versatile method by which are designed inorganic polymers with a defined composition as precursors for a ceramic with induced properties.
